Office Coordinator/ Sales support – Full Time

 

Fyfe Sails Ltd are small NZ owned sail making company who manufactures yacht and shade sails.

We require a full time all round office administrator.

 

We are particularly keen on someone who is good at streamlining systems, have excellent grasp of MS Office suite and experience with QuickBooks accounting would be great, training can be given. Someone who uses initiative and willingness to get things done and is organised and enthusiastic to make sure the office environment is running smoothly. You will join a close knit, friendly team, in a no frills and down to earth workplace. We would expect you to have worked in a similar role and it would be beneficial to have some sort of sailing/engineering bias, where you could quickly immerse yourself in understanding what this company does and being able to talk confidently to clients about our products and services.

 

For more information Contact Michele Fyfe ph 5281335 or michele@shadesails.co.nz
